Battery usage CAUTION - To prevent battery leakage which may result in bodily injury, property damage, or damage to the unit: 2EN Install all batteries correctly, + and - as marked on the unit. Do not mix batteries (old and new or carbon and alkaline, etc.). Remove batteries when the unit is not used for a long time. The batteries shall not be exposed to 4"2 % "% %+ the like. Perchlorate Material - special handling may apply. See www.dtsc.ca.gov/ hazardouswaste/perchlorate. The product/remote control may contain a coin/button type battery, which can be swallowed. Keep the battery out of reach of children at all times! If swallowed, the battery can cause serious injury or death. Severe internal burns can occur within two hours of ingestion. If you suspect that a battery has been swallowed or placed inside any part of the body, seek immediate medical attention. When you change the batteries, always keep all new and used batteries out of reach of children. Ensure that the battery compartment is completely secure after you replace the battery. If the battery compartment cannot be completely secured, discontinue use of the product. Keep out of reach of children and contact the manufacturer. Where the MAINS plug or an appliance coupler is used as the disconnect device, the disconnect device shall remain readily operable. Do not place this apparatus on the furniture that is capable of being tilted by a child and an adult leaning, pulling, standing or climbing on it. A falling apparatus can cause serious injury or even death. This apparatus should not be placed in a built-in installation such as a bookcase or rack unless proper ventilation is provided. Make sure to leave a space of 7.8 inches (20cm) or more around this apparatus. Class II equipment symbol This symbol indicates that the unit has a double insulation system.
